Scientific research suggests that estrogen deficiencies during and following the menopausal stage for women may contribute to visible signs of aging in skin. Utlizing a rich, corrective cream such as Eye Balm can help. Eye Balm is designed to counter these visible signs of aging such as moisture loss and laxity.
-
Soy isoflavones
This plant-derived ingredient helps improve the appearance of firmness in aging, mature skin.
-
Vitamin E (Alpha-tocopherol)
Vitamin E nourishes dry skin by replenishing lost essential skin lipids.
-
Silymarin
Derived from milk thistle seeds, this ingredient helps improve the appearance of visible skin aging.
